HOW IT WORKS:
The race begins at 8:00 AM on Saturday
Runners must be in the designated start corral before the next loop begins. Any runner outside of the corral is eliminated.
At the start of each hour, runners will be given a warning at 3, 2, and 1 minute before the bell. Runners must promptly cross the starting line to begin their loop.
Every runner completes the same 0.69-mile loop course 6 times, for a total of 4.167 miles. The distance of each loop (aka “yard”) is equal to 100 miles divided by 24 hours.
The new lap/yard begins promptly at the start of each hour. Runners must begin their next lap at that time.
Once a runner is on course, they may not leave the course except to use the restroom.
Once a loop begins, runners are not permitted to receive any aid from crew or spectators (only what is provided by the race director).
Whatever is on your person at the start of the loop must remain on you or in your possession and return with you to the finish of the loop.
During nighttime hours, runners are required to wear a headlamp or carry a flashlight.
You can do one loop or two, a half marathon, a full marathon, or keep going as long as your body and mind allow.
After the 24-hour (100-mile) mark, a format called “Fast One Standing” will begin.
“Fast One Standing” is a format in which the slowest runner to complete the loop within the hour is eliminated.
The race will continue in this format until there is only one runner left standing, who will be crowned “The Last One Standing.”

Event FAQ — Logistics & Support
Will fuel or food be provided?
No. Runners must bring their own fuel, meals, and nutrition.
We are working to have food trucks on-site for additional options.
What does my registration include for parking & setup?
Each entry includes one designated parking space, which can also be used for:
A tent
A crew area
A personal rest/setup zone
Runners should plan to be fully self-sufficient.
Will electricity be provided?
No electrical hookups will be provided.
If you plan to cook or power devices, bring:
A generator, or
A vehicle with power outlets
Will water be available on course?
Yes. Water will be provided in coolers near the runner area for easy access each hour.

York is a city in the Susquehanna Valley region of southern Pennsylvania. It is billed as the "factory tour capital of the world" for its numerous factory tours. It was a major city in U.S. revolutionary history as well, hosting the Continental Congress for a time. It is often viewed by locals as the first capital of the United States but it is unsure if this is actually true because it was never officially named the capital and it was only viewed as the capital because the Articles of Confederation were adopted in the York County Courthouse.
